
Project Overview
Client: One Mabel Park
Project Size: 74.52kW DC Solar
Project Type: Rooftop Commercial Solar System
Location: Jolimont, Western Australia
Westsun Energy was engaged to design and install a 74.52kW commercial solar system at One Mabel Park in Jolimont, WA.
This high-rise commercial installation required careful planning, engineering, and coordination to deliver a safe and reliable solar solution. Due to the building’s height and site constraints, a crane lift was required to safely position equipment on the rooftop, while the mounting system was designed to meet stringent structural and wind loading requirements.

Challenges
→ High-Rise Installation: Safely delivering equipment to the rooftop using a crane lift.
→ Structural & Wind Loading Requirements: Engineering the mounting system to comply with structural assessments and increased wind loading due to the building’s height and roof edge proximity.
→ System Optimisation: Maximising rooftop energy generation while meeting all engineering and safety requirements.
Solution
Westsun Energy engineered and installed a high-performance commercial solar system featuring:
→ 138 × AIKO Solar Neostar Panels: High-efficiency modules selected to maximise energy production.
→ 2 × Fronius Verto 30 Inverters: Delivering reliable commercial-grade power conversion and advanced system monitoring.
→ 1 × Fronius Symo 10.0 Inverter
→ 1 × Fronius Symo 15.0 Inverter
→ Clenergy Mounting System: Engineered racking designed to meet the project’s structural and wind loading requirements.
